You can't print a usps priority label online (paypal or usps) without automatically getting a free tracking number. [ by the way they have now changed it from "delivery confirmation" number to "tracking" or "insured tracking" number on all packages sent by aforementioned methods]
Up until a few months ago it was simply a "delivery confirmation" and although it very well might include other scans, it was not required. But now my carrier says they require scanning no later than by the time they get the package out of their car.
So, your seller must have hand delivered / paid for the package at the post office to not have a free tracking number.
